Pattern Review: IRIS Knickers by Tilly and the Buttons

February 2022

Written by Bitty (Bolt Staff)

The Iris Knickers pattern by Tilly and the Buttons fits 33”-51” hip with an extended size range up to 61” hip available as a pdf from Tilly and the Buttons.

In my opinion, the Iris pattern was the hands down winner of all of the underwear patterns that we tried! With three rises and three leg opening heights that can be put together in any combination to make a whopping nine different possible variations, it was absolutely the most flexible. Really, with this one pattern, you can get almost any style of underwear. To make it even more flexible, the instructions include options for stretch lace, plain elastic, and fold over elastic.

The instructions are simple, easy to follow, and clear. All of us who tried the Iris pattern felt like the method of assembly was the simplest that we’d tried of any underwear pattern. After making a couple I decided to try to get through all nine variations. After about 4 pairs I could knock a pair out in well under an hour.

Truly, this may be the only basic, femme-style, underwear pattern that anyone could possibly need. There’s also fitting advice and workshops available on the Tilly and the Buttons website. I’m adding this to my indispensable pattern list.
